Commercial-grade telescopic ladders are engineered to handle frequent, heavy-duty use in environments like retail stores, hotels, restaurants, and industrial facilities. These ladders are designed to meet the demanding needs of commercial and service industries. Below are the essential features that make these ladders ideal for such settings:
One of the primary advantages of commercial-grade telescopic ladders is the robust construction. Made from high-quality aluminum or reinforced alloys, these ladders can withstand daily wear and tear. Their strength ensures durability even with frequent usage in demanding commercial environments, making them a long-term investment for businesses.
Commercial-grade telescopic ladders typically support higher weight capacities than residential models. Many ladders in this category have a load-bearing capacity of up to 265 kg (585 lbs), making them suitable for use by individuals carrying tools, heavy equipment, or supplies while accessing high shelves or ceilings.
The key feature that sets telescopic ladders apart is their adjustable height. With a fully extendable design, users can adjust the ladder's height from a compact 0.74 meters to a fully extended 3.8 meters. This adjustability allows businesses to reach varying heights in different environments, whether for high shelf stocking, maintenance work, or cleaning hard-to-reach areas.

Retail environments, whether large supermarkets, department stores, or small boutiques, often require employees to stock, organize, or retrieve merchandise placed on high shelves. This routine task demands a ladder that can be safely and quickly adjusted to various heights depending on the store’s shelving setup.
Telescopic ladders provide a practical solution. Unlike conventional ladders that are often too long and bulky for the narrow aisles of a store, telescopic models collapse into a compact form when not in use and can be extended only as much as needed. This feature allows employees to easily carry the ladder through tight spaces and navigate around store fixtures or display racks. Additionally, the anti-slip feet and stabilizing bar ensure secure footing, even when the floor is slippery or uneven—a critical safety advantage in retail environments.
In the service industry, particularly in places such as hotels, restaurants, shopping centers, and entertainment venues, maintenance work is frequent and varied. It may include fixing light fixtures, checking ventilation systems, adjusting décor, or addressing electrical faults. In these settings, a ladder needs to be not only functional but also convenient and easy to deploy in high-traffic areas without disturbing guests or operations.
Telescopic ladders rise to the occasion with their lightweight yet sturdy construction. They can be carried from one service point to another without requiring extra manpower, and their rapid height adjustment capability means that staff can set up and dismantle the ladder quickly. This not only improves workflow but also minimizes disruptions to customers and business operations. For maintenance teams that handle multiple tasks across various locations within a facility, the portability and flexibility of telescopic ladders are invaluable.
Modern commercial buildings typically have HVAC units, lighting systems, and signage installed at considerable heights—often on ceilings, walls, or rooftops. Routine access is needed for maintenance, inspection, or replacement. These tasks demand a ladder that offers both reach and safety, especially when used indoors or in narrow mechanical rooms.
A telescopic ladder solves this challenge efficiently. With a fully extended height reaching up to 3.8 meters, these ladders allow technicians to reach elevated components without having to transport and set up scaffolding or fixed ladders. Their proportional scaling feature allows precise height adjustments, which is especially useful when working near delicate ceiling panels or suspended signage. The locking mechanisms at each rung ensure stability, and the strong load-bearing design (up to 265 kg) allows the ladder to safely support technicians and their tools.
Commercial cleaning services and facility management teams are often tasked with cleaning high windows, chandeliers, light fixtures, ventilation grilles, and signage, all of which are typically out of reach with standard tools. A ladder that can adapt to various indoor and outdoor spaces without being cumbersome is critical.
Telescopic ladders are particularly useful in this scenario. When fully retracted, they are small enough to fit in the back of a van or a cleaning cart. When extended, they provide the elevation necessary to access high and awkward areas. Their anti-slip features and stabilizer bar make them safer than step stools or makeshift solutions, while their adjustable height ensures they can be used for both ground-level and elevated cleaning tasks.
Adopting commercial-grade telescopic ladders can significantly improve business operations in terms of safety, efficiency, and cost-effectiveness. Here are the key benefits for businesses:
The adjustability and compact nature of telescopic ladders enable employees to access hard-to-reach areas quickly and efficiently. This eliminates the need for time-consuming set-ups of scaffolding or bulky ladders, allowing staff to complete tasks in a fraction of the time. By boosting productivity, businesses can maintain smooth operations and reduce downtime.
In commercial settings, space is often limited. Traditional ladders can take up valuable space in storage rooms or warehouses. However, telescopic ladders collapse down to a compact size, making them easy to store in tight spaces. With a minimal width of 0.49 meters and a maximum length of 3.8 meters, these ladders are perfect for locations where storage space is at a premium.
Safety is a top priority in commercial environments, and telescopic ladders are equipped with essential safety features to reduce the risk of accidents. These include non-slip feet for stability, stabilizing bars for additional support, and locking mechanisms to prevent accidental collapses during use. Many commercial-grade ladders are also certified for safety compliance, ensuring businesses adhere to workplace safety standards.
When choosing the right telescopic ladder for commercial use, businesses should consider several factors to ensure they select a model that suits their needs:
Commercial-grade telescopic ladders must be built to last. Consider models made from high-quality materials like durable aluminum, which provide both strength and lightweight portability. It’s also crucial to choose ladders that are designed to withstand the wear and tear of daily commercial use.
Businesses should assess the weight capacity of the ladder to ensure it meets their operational needs. Ladders supporting up to 265kg are ideal for carrying tools, equipment, or personnel, making them suitable for a wide range of commercial tasks.
In many commercial settings, ladders must comply with safety regulations. Look for telescopic ladders that are certified by reputable organizations to ensure they meet the required safety standards for use in professional environments.
